Although Scriptkid's reply is totally correct, it is possible to largely emulate the behavior within a look and feel xml file (maybe this is how we did it with ImageButton, I can't recall

). Basically you define the properties as you did and then use the "controlProperty" attribute in the
<Section> elements to link the defined properties to the sections of imagery. When the property is true the section is rendered, and when the property is false the section is not rendered.
